среда, 18 мая 2011 г.

ASP.NET русских символы в URL параметрах

Добрый день, сегодня столкнулся с казалось бы простой проблемой...

Есть приложение в котором основная кодировка UTF-8. Нужно сформировать ссылку с набором параметров содержащих русские символы, возникает вопрос, как это сделать? Функция Server.URLEncode не помогает (она бы сработала если бы кодировка была не юникод).

Решение оказалось очень простым: HttpUtility.UrlEncodeUnicode.

Для расшифровки можно использовать Server.UrlDecode.

понедельник, 16 мая 2011 г.

Автоинструкторы Москвы

Моя знакомая решила отучиться в автошколе и получить права. Теорию рассказали отлично, а где не поняла взяла зубрежкой, а вот с автоинструктором не повезло(( Все занятия кроме двух последних катал её по площадке)) Понятно дела, когда пришло время сдавать, площадку она сдала, а вот сдать город у нее не получилось. Возвращаться к этому товарищу, мягко сказать не хотелось, поэтому полезли в инет искать автоинструктора из нашего района Москвы. Есть сайты с анкетами, вообщем нашли хорошего инструктора, а потом появилась идея сделать свой такой же сайт! Вуаля: автоинструктор. Найти сайт можно по словам автоинструктор акпп.

вторник, 3 мая 2011 г.

Что делать если надо из Twitter'a получить количество упоминаний о странице?

Столкнулся с проблемой, нужно на сайте прикрутить рейтинг продуктов, основанный на социальных сетях... Все сети Twitter, Facebook, ВКонтакте дают возможность установить у себя на сайте кнопку "Мне нравиться". В этом проблемы нет! А вот как прочитать информацию из всех этих социалок и на основе её выставить рейтинг?
Вот кусок кода на Javascript (для Twitter):

$.getJSON('http://api.facebook.com/restserver.php?method=links.getStats&callback=?&urls=' + pageuri + '&format=json', function (data) {
alert(data[0].share_count);
});


Вот кусок кода на Javascript (для ВКонтакте):

VK = {};

            VK.Share = {};

            VK.Share.count = function (index, count) {

                alert(count);

            };

            $.getJSON('http://vkontakte.ru/share.php?act=count&index=1&url=' + pageuri + '&format=json&callback=?');




Вот кусок кода на Javascript (для Facebook):

$.getJSON('http://urls.api.twitter.com/1/urls/count.json?url=' + pageuri + '&callback=?', function (data) {

                alert(data.count);

            });




Пост для Блогуна.

Пост для Блогун.

среда, 27 апреля 2011 г.

Навеяло Факусимой... в предверии дачного сезона


Пример сайта на Umbraco

Один из последних сайтов, которые я сейчас разрабатываю, пишу как раз на Umbraco. Сайт посвящен поиску автосервисов и тех. центров по городам. На данный момент город только один Москва. На сайте предполагается наличие каталога автосервисов с механизмом поиска, функция добавления автосервисов, рэйтинги и отзывы. Система обмена ссылками, рассылка писем, баннеры, новости с RSS каналом. В перспективе личный кабинет для постоянных пользователей и возможность интеграции с социальными сетями. Наверное пока все;-) Сайт автосервисы.